Sign In — Free (10 views/day)INTERNATIONAL UNION UNITED AUTO AEROSPACE & AGRICULTURAL WORKERS, founded in 1969, is a small nonprofit that reported $911K in total revenue in fiscal year 2025. Revenue decreased 17% compared to the prior year. The organization ran a surplus of $151K, a strong 17% operating margin.
To develop, promote, and implement policies and programs that will enrich the quality of American life and improve the economic and social conditions of 64,913 UAW members and their families.
